Het vogelboek
Een veldgidsDe lucht dunt uit. Wereldwijd zijn er steeds minder vogels. Ochtenden en lentes worden elk jaar stiller. Een bijna onvoorstelbare overvloed dreigt verloren te gaan. Dat hoeft niet zo te zijn – we moeten redden wat we liefhebben. Het vogelboek bevat negenenveertig vogelsoorten, van kluut tot geelgors, die allemaal in aantal afnemen of zelfs met uitsterven worden bedreigd. Geïnspireerd door de klassieke vogelboeken waarmee de auteurs zijn opgegroeid, hebben zij een alternatieve veldgids samengesteld. Lezers kunnen vanaf nu vogels identificeren en zich er ook méé identificeren. Lyrisch en met precisie schetst Robert Macfarlane speels de gewoonten en leefgebieden van elke vogel – hun vlucht- en zangpatronen, hoe ze jagen en verzamelen, hoe ze nestelen en hun jongen grootbrengen, de verhalen en mythen die hun te wachten staan, de bedreigingen, en de manieren waarop hun wilde leven kruist met het onze. En op elke pagina komen we Jackie Morris’ kunstwerken tegen, geschilderd in waterverf en goud en met veel aandacht voor detail en levenslust. Het vogelboek, waar zeven jaar aan is gewerkt, is een lange liefdesverklaring aan de pracht en mysteries van het vogelleven, en een luide oproep om het verlies van vogels op land, ter zee en in de lucht een halt toe te roepen. Van waterspreeuw tot heggenmus en torenvalk tot ijsvogel, van berg tot oceaan en van stad tot rivier: Jackie Morris en Robert Macfarlane schetsen de unieke geest en leefwijze van elke soort. Dit is een boek om te koesteren voor vogelliefhebbers van alle leeftijden en een toekomstige klassieker.

The Silent Unwinding
And Other DreamingsJackie Morris is an internationally acclaimed British author and illustrator of more than seventy works whose richly detailed watercolors and lyrical storytelling have made her one of the most distinctive voices in contemporary illustrated books. Jackie lives on the Pembrokeshire Coast in Wales, where the wild landscapes and the flora and fauna that inspire her writing and illustration form the core of her artistic practice. Her art is celebrated for its atmospheric watercolors that bring the natural world and mythic and folkloric narratives to life for readers. Among the works for which she is best known, The Lost Words, with co-author Robert Mcfarlane, was selected by UK booksellers as the “Most Beautiful Book” at the Books Are My Bag Awards in 2016. Her titles The Lost Words and its companion The Lost Spells have been translated into multiple languages and inspired touring exhibitions and multimedia projects.

Feather, Leaf, Bark and Stone
Feather, Leaf, Bark and Stoneis a book of poems and meditations with a difference.Each short text has been typed onto a small square of gold leaf, then photographed. There are 144 of these pieces arranged in a sequence which culminates in a glorious final section where the texts are typed directly onto leaves, bark and feathers.
